Output 21e63e696b4a2033b7c3f48dcd713219113745077ac08b51e58a09e9c3721918:0

value
1025600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 699baada177c4d94659e68721fa4e4cec2acf4de OP_EQUAL
address
3BKRMeQsUqSce6rGAJiNgsyKXDysYmMjqv
transaction
21e63e696b4a2033b7c3f48dcd713219113745077ac08b51e58a09e9c3721918
spent
true